* boardd: reset safety mode on exit
old-commit-hash: dd18ccbf0a9ab72ace0a7533632d5939c0719953
* comment
old-commit-hash: 01b598e8dde93548f7783be19b1cb37d22fadc23
* log it
old-commit-hash: 181c4d412e9e3a9c576934e16fc26a9b6e07a117
* logmessaged might not be alive
old-commit-hash: 7483ba0eac42875a822df97596d23ff277bf3865
* reproduction, manager gets SIGTERM from python_process
old-commit-hash: b90402bd776c3933bfe3dd60998f9913b4bd0068
* even smaller repro
old-commit-hash: 03dd430b7131da2b48243714df0513c6a1e594f0
* should work
old-commit-hash: 388c4273385ee4c67b1a229ccb9abac6dd94dd0f
* let's not change that rn
old-commit-hash: d057299058503e8fb792b5a765d0da4af6bef943
* something like this
old-commit-hash: 123d6ed845d662aec2bd95d1ccf9c2782308d693
* pandad.cc should receive same SIGTERM and exit
old-commit-hash: afc5ef6b916c54ac2ec471d144f601ead71250cb
* stash
old-commit-hash: e02e0dc488de51c5d40d227c4c2202ba40436d8d
* remove debugging
old-commit-hash: ac170d0ca32a4285be22e28ec7730fcba3d0697d
* remove debugging
old-commit-hash: 50949600aeed231347cc4c600a8a7d24accde674
* match behavior
old-commit-hash: 5f24167c58caf98b641af2f63f839015e404c349
* convention
old-commit-hash: 1664113a232c4b1a3aa67073e9e8cebef414518f
* systemd option
old-commit-hash: 95183ff77842fcb9592715db07396be28d778197
* manager option
old-commit-hash: 2071893299cb32c3a7cd8a444d8d386c5fa96511
* just curious if this works, change to ELM327 on exit
old-commit-hash: 9674ed525134aa03f995942b18163cb047a59c5b
* Revert "just curious if this works, change to ELM327 on exit"
This reverts commit d4ae294d419dc3d787d11dee4474799f3fb2acef.
old-commit-hash: 6d24edd1635ddd0b8ed68a4a4fc8aaaa88984e45
* check onroad
same update
* useless
* comment
* fix
* debug
* Revert "debug"
This reverts commit 2bb138610e.
* Update common/util.h
* double wait does not work, blocking in signal handler not good, exit on do_exit, change to SIGINT, use existing stop to support ctrl+c
nope
* organize?
* no sys
* None
---------
Co-authored-by: Shane Smiskol <shane@smiskol.com>
* Reapply "Reapply "bump msgq (#34410)" (#34443)"
This reverts commit cb6eb4f3cf.
* here too
* running locally in loop to make sure this was fluke
* running locally in loop to make sure this was fluke
* move most of /car
* move some car tests
move some car tests
* fix selfdrive/car/tests
* fix selfdrive/controls tests
* fix the rest of the selfdrive tests
* bump opendbc
* fix all tests
* few more non-test references
* remove opcar and move docs to car
fix these debugging scripts
fix docs
* bump opendbc and panda
forgot panda
old-commit-hash: e735a7f379
* single thread
improve comment
* Keep can_send() running in a separate thread
* send send_peripheral_state in pandad_run
* new PandaSafety class
old-commit-hash: a4de8739e9
* use new opendbc api
* export pandad_python
* merge master
* merge master
* bump opendbc
* bump opendbc
* improve func
* keep interface unchanged
* fix test_car_interfaces
* bump opendbc
* bump opendbc
* fix test_models
* the interface now has to convert from can capnp to list, so we should include this time
* goes from ~210 to ~240 mean ms real time
* remoe busTime
* lowercase sendcan
* consistent msgtype
* bump
* bump
* not used in lat_mpc
* space
* bump to master
---------
Co-authored-by: Shane Smiskol <shane@smiskol.com>
old-commit-hash: 0dddc97dca
* maxout
* get ready for the next one
* really get ready
* much better
---------
Co-authored-by: Comma Device <device@comma.ai>
old-commit-hash: f8cb04e4a8